FRPT could get interesting:
LADSON, S.C.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Force Protection, Inc. (NASDAQ:FRPT - News) today announced that Gordon McGilton, Chief Executive Officer, has announced his retirement from the Company effective January 31, 2008. The Company Board of Directors has appointed Michael Moody, age 61, presently President, as the Interim CEO, while a search is conducted to select a CEO from internal and external candidates.
ADVERTISEMENT
Mr. Moody commented, “Force Protection is in a great position to build on the foundation of the Company’s innovative lifesaving ballistic- and blast-protected wheeled vehicles. It is an honor to be entrusted with this transitional role, and I welcome the challenges and opportunities as we work to advance the Company’s strategy for continued growth and success.”
Further, the Board of Directors has appointed Mr. Moody as Chairman of the Board of Directors and Roger G. Thompson as the non-executive lead independent director. Mr. Moody, has been a Force Protection director since 2006. “I welcome my new role as Chairman and Interim CEO of Force Protection,” said Moody, “and I extend the appreciation of the entire board of directors and senior management team for Gordon McGilton’s leadership and commitment to Force Protection during these formative years.”
Mr. McGilton has served as Force Protection’s CEO since 2005. Mr. McGilton said, “The Board of Directors of Force Protection had originally asked me to step in as a CEO while the Company developed and organized itself to meet the challenges of its extraordinary growth. As the scope of that potential began to expand, so did the scope of my task and the length of time commitment. I have enjoyed the pleasure, over the last three years, of working with some very smart, committed and patriotic people at Force Protection. It’s these people that have caused the success of the Company. I am confident that the Company will continue to be successful in the future and I am happy to work with the management team to ensure the continuity of the business as I plan my retirement from business.”
During his tenure at Force Protection, Mr. McGilton helped the Company establish itself as a market leader in ballistic- and blast-protected wheeled vehicles with the creation of Force Protection’s Buffalo, Cougar and Cheetah vehicles. Under his leadership, Force Protection also established an innovative joint venture, Force Dynamics, LLC, with General Dynamics Land Systems to produce Cougar vehicles to meet the immediate demand to protect service personnel in conflict zones in Iraq and Afghanistan.
